This watercolour print, titled "A Street in Vienna, 1903" by Carl Muller takes us back to the bustling streets of Vienna during the early 20th century. The artwork showcases a vibrant scene filled with architectural beauty and lively activity. The focal point of the painting is an advertisement for Paprika Schlesinger, a luxury retail shoe brand established by Robert Schlesinger in 1879. Located on Walfischgasse in Vienna, this esteemed store catered to those seeking fashionable footwear. Interestingly, alongside shoes, they also sold tinned paprika - a unique combination that adds intrigue to this historical snapshot. The artist's attention to detail is evident as he captures the essence of Viennese life during this period. The art nouveau style and secession jugendstil elements are prominent throughout the composition, reflecting the artistic movements prevalent at that time.
